Annie Marie Price Carroll, age 99, passed away at home on May 6, 2022. Marie was born in McNairy County, Tennessee on October 8, 1922. She was the first of six children to parents, Jewel and John Price. She grew up in Michie, Tennessee and graduated from Michie High School, where she enjoyed playing basketball. She married Hershel Carroll on September 1, 1941.
Marie was a devoted wife and mother to her three children. With her love and generosity, she created a home that made everyone feel welcome. She loved having a porch full of beautiful flowers and was a wonderful cook. Her family felt her love in every bite of the delicious meals she prepared. Although many family members have tried, no one has quite been able to master her recipes like she did. She also enjoyed babysitting her grandchildren who knew her as "Mamaw", playing rook and dominos with friends, supporting her grandchildren at programs and ballgames, and attending Center Hill Baptist Church.
